Councils on Competitiveness

The councils on competitiveness are an actualization of the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ia’s competitiveness agenda driving the delivery of competitiveness within the various sectors and areas represented by the councils. They  are meant to be a platform through which cooperation and coordination between relevant government and private sector entities can be achieved and enhanced.

SAGIA through the NCC will maintain a facilitation role for these councils. The aspiration for these councils is to drive the identification, prioritization and reform process for  the main hindrances preventing several sectors within the Kingdom from becoming key economic drivers in the country’s strategic direction towards a more diversified and flourishing economy.

Ultimately, the Councils on Competitiveness are envisioned to drive speedy delivery of impactful reform within the Kingdom thereby improving the ease of doing business and ultimately leading to value creation through economic development.

Key councils identified include:

• Labor Council headed by the Ministry of Labor
• Transportation Council headed by the Ministry of Transportation
• ICT Council headed by the CITC

With further councils currently under consideration.
